Equipment Operation and Maintenance

(1) Before using the equipment, check if the tightening screws are loose and if the clamping dimensions conform to the specifications in the manual. If they do not meet the requirements, evenly tighten the bolts to achieve the specified dimensions.

(2) When the equipment has not been used for a long time, a hydrostatic test should be conducted before use. Test the pressure on both the cold and hot sides separately, with the test pressure being 1.25 times the working pressure, and maintain the pressure for 30 minutes. There should be no leakage at any sealing points before putting it into service.

(3) When the equipment is used in food or pharmaceutical industries with high hygiene requirements, clean and disinfect the equipment before use to remove oil stains and foreign objects inside the equipment.

(4) When the working medium contains a large amount of sand or other debris, a filter should be installed before the equipment.

(5) The inlet and outlet pipes for the cold and hot media should be connected according to the markings on the clamping plate of the equipment. Otherwise, it will affect the operational performance of the equipment.

(6) When operating the equipment, low-pressure side liquid should be slowly injected; when stopping, the high-pressure side fluid should be slowly cut off first, followed by the low-pressure side fluid.

(7) After long-term operation, the plates may develop varying degrees of scale or sediment, which can reduce heat transfer efficiency and increase flow resistance. Therefore, the equipment should be opened periodically for inspection and cleaning. When cleaning the plates, metal brushes must not be used to avoid scratching the plates and reducing their corrosion resistance.

(8) Damaged plates should be replaced in a timely manner. If there are no spare plates available, under permissible operating conditions, two adjacent plates (note: the removed plates should not be reversing plates but should have four holes) can be disassembled, and the clamping dimension should be reduced accordingly (for BRO.35 type equipment, the clamping dimension decreases by 9mm per pair of plates removed; for BRO.5 type equipment, it decreases by 10mm).

(9) During maintenance, aged gaskets should be replaced, and fallen-off rubber pads should be re-adhered. When adhering, clean the gasket groove, apply adhesive, and firmly attach the gasket.

Equipment Cleaning

(1) Plate heat exchangers should be inspected regularly. When thermal efficiency significantly decreases or pressure drop changes noticeably, cleaning should be performed.

(2) The cleaning process can involve opening the equipment and rinsing each plate individually. If scaling is severe, the plates should be removed and cleaned flat.

(3) If chemical cleaners are used, they can circulate inside the equipment. For mechanical cleaning, use a soft brush; avoid using steel brushes to prevent scratching the plates.

(4) After rinsing the equipment, it must be wiped dry with a clean cloth. No foreign particles or fibers should remain between the plates and gaskets.

(5) After cleaning, carefully inspect the plates and gaskets for any issues and address them directly.

(6) During the cleaning process, if gaskets need to be replaced or reattached, ensure they are securely bonded. Before assembly, check that they are evenly attached and remove any excess adhesive.

Fault Handling

(1) Common faults that occur during equipment operation include leakage, seepage, and cross-contamination.

(2) Causes of seepage include insufficient clamping size, poor bonding of gaskets, and the presence of foreign particles or defects on the sealing surface. Depending on the situation, the bolts should be tightened or the equipment disassembled.

(3) If minor seepage occurs during operation, reduce the pressure to zero and tighten the bolts by 2-3mm each time, but not excessively. If tightening does not stop the seepage, the gasket needs to be replaced.

(4) If leakage or seepage occurs after long-term operation and cannot be resolved even after clamping, it indicates that the gasket has aged and should be replaced.

(5) If the equipment experiences cross-contamination, the cause is likely cracks or holes in the plates. Open the equipment and inspect the plates. Replace individual plates if they are damaged. If the equipment has been in use for a long time, consider replacing the entire unit.
